• Country: England
  • State: London
  • City: Beckenham
  • Address: The Clock House Business Centre, Unit 2, Thayes Farm Road, Beckenham, Beckingham BR3 4LZ, UK
Phone number
More companies in your city
JC Roofing and Loft Conversion

85 Eden Way, Beckenham BR3 3DW, UK

UK Coatings

45 Allen Rd, Beckenham BR3 4NU, UK

  • 1 reviews
London & Kent Roofing

2 Clement Rd, Beckenham BR3 4NT, UK

AA London Builders

10 Cadogan Cl, Beckenham BR3 5XY, UK

Added comment